注册 登录
编程论坛 ASP.NET技术论坛

[求助]在c# asp.net 中 request.form 的问题

shupingda 发布于 2007-03-21 19:53, 1273 次点击

<form runat="server" method="post" action="bb.aspx">
<asp:TextBox id="password" runat="server" TextMode="Password"></asp:TextBox>
<asp:TextBox id="username" runat="server"></asp:TextBox>
<asp:Button id="Button1" ></asp:Button>
</form>
我 输入密码和用户名

点击button1的代码是“Page.Response.Redirect("bb.aspx")”
我在bb.aspx中page_load的代码是response.write(request.form["username"]);
但是在bb.aspx中一点反映也没有

为什么啊谢谢。

4 回复
#2
zhzh2007-03-21 20:48

如果判断密码正确,你Session["name"]=this.username.Text;一下,
Response.Ridrect跳转到bb.aspx上再把Session["name"]的值赋给一个标签就好了

#3
zhzh2007-03-21 20:58
或者在bb.aspx里
string name=Request["username"].ToString();
然后Response.Write("name");
#4
parklee2007-03-21 23:31
以下是引用zhzh在2007-3-21 20:58:33的发言:
或者在bb.aspx里
string name=Request["username"].ToString();
然后Response.Write("name");

do not use ""

[此贴子已经被作者于2007-3-21 23:31:31编辑过]

#5
shupingda2007-03-22 10:26
但是按照楼上的写法,会提示“未将对象引用设置到对象的实例。 ”的错误
1